Plank Laminate Installation in Longmont, CO
Plank laminate installation services involve the placement of durable, aesthetically appealing laminate planks to enhance the appearance and functionality of interior floors. These projects typically cover areas such as living rooms, bedrooms, hallways, and basements, providing a cost-effective and versatile flooring solution. Homeowners often seek this service to achieve a modern, clean look that is easy to maintain and resistant to everyday wear and tear. Before requesting plank laminate installation, property owners should consider factors like the existing subfloor condition, the desired style and finish of the laminate, and any specific requirements for moisture resistance or durability based on the room’s use.
Understanding the scope of the project is important for property owners, including the size of the area to be covered and whether any preparatory work is needed, such as removing old flooring or leveling the surface. It’s also useful to clarify the preferred type of laminate, whether it mimics hardwood, stone, or tile, and to consider the installation method, such as floating or glued-down planks. Gathering this information in advance helps ensure the installation process aligns with the property’s needs and expectations.

Plank Laminate Installation Questions
What spaces are suitable for plank laminate installation? Plank laminate can be installed in living rooms, bedrooms, hallways, and other indoor areas with stable flooring conditions.
Is preparation needed before installing plank laminate? The existing subfloor should be clean, dry, and level to ensure proper installation and durability.
Can plank laminate be installed over existing flooring? Yes, it can often be installed over existing flooring if the surface is flat, stable, and suitable for laminate installation.
What maintenance is recommended after installing plank laminate? Regular sweeping and damp mopping help maintain the appearance without damaging the surface.
